A Virginia Commonwealth University professor has received a nearly $1 million grant to expand a program that provides training to doctoral students studying clinical and counseling psychology and embeds them in Richmond-area primary care clinics to provide pro bono mental and behavioral health services to underserved populations.Deborah Davis named CEO of VCU Health System Hospitals and Clinics Deborah Davis has been appointed CEO of Virginia Commonwealth University Health System Hospitals and Clinics and vice president for clinical affairs at VCU, effective Oct. 1. Davis will succeed John Duval, who announced his retirement late last week.John Duval, CEO of VCU Hospitals and Clinics and vice president for clinical affairs, to retire Sept. 30 John Duval, CEO of VCU Hospitals and Clinics and vice president for clinical affairs, announced his retirement, effective Sept. 30. He will continue to serve in an advisory role to the health system through March 17, 2017, assisting on health policy issues during the 2017 Virginia legislative session.
